Historical Foundations of Slot Mechanics

The earliest mechanical slot machines, such as the Liberty Bell introduced in 1895, employed physical reels adorned with symbols like fruits, horseshoes, and bells. Interestingly, these fruit symbols originated from machines that dispensed chewing gum—using familiar images that appealed to the masses and created a sense of luck and prosperity. As innovations progressed, machines incorporated more sophisticated aesthetics and functionalities, including multiple pay lines and automatic coin hoppers, which increased the complexity and appeal of the game.

Transitioning from mechanical to electronic and later digital systems in the late 20th century marked a pivotal shift. Digital slot machines, powered by Random Number Generators (RNG), ensured fairness and unpredictability, creating a new foundation upon which intricate mechanics and thematic narratives could be built. This transition also allowed for the integration of multimedia elements—sound, animation, and storytelling—further enriching the player experience.

2. The Science Behind Fish Behavior: Why Do Bass and Other Predators Use Certain Tricks?

Fish such as bass exhibit remarkable predatory tactics honed over millions of years of evolution. These behaviors revolve around three core principles: camouflage, surprise, and environmental adaptation. For instance, largemouth bass often ambush prey from concealed positions, utilizing underwater structures and shadowed areas to remain hidden. Their feeding strategies are driven by carnivorous instincts—they rely on keen senses to detect vibrations, light changes, and movement.

Research indicates that bass use camouflage to approach prey unnoticed and employ surprise attacks when the prey is vulnerable. Their ability to adapt to environmental cues—such as water temperature, vegetation, and prey behavior—demonstrates a sophisticated use of both innate instincts and learned responses. This combination enhances their hunting efficiency, making them a formidable target for anglers and a fascinating subject for biological studies.

Fish Behavior Aspect Predatory Strategy
Use of camouflage and environment Ambush attacks from concealed locations
Sensory perception (vibrations, light) Detect prey movement and approach accordingly
Learning and adaptation Refining hunting tactics based on experience

6. Depth Analysis: Non-Obvious Tricks from Nature That Can Improve Big Fish Catching

Beyond obvious tactics, fishermen and researchers have uncovered subtle natural tricks that can significantly influence success. For example, understanding how fish perceive vibrations through their lateral lines allows anglers to optimize bait movement and avoid spooking fish. Timing also plays a crucial role; fish are more active during dawn and dusk, periods that can be exploited by aligning fishing efforts with natural feeding cycles.

Moreover, environmental cues like light spectra can be manipulated using specialized lighting or lure colors to attract fish more effectively. Recognizing how water temperature and habitat influence fish behavior enables more strategic placement and timing of fishing activities, leading to higher catch rates.

Applying these natural tricks requires a blend of ecological knowledge and technological tools—such as sonar, which mimics the fish’s ability to detect vibrations and movement, or artificial lights that simulate natural light conditions. This convergence of biology and technology exemplifies how deep understanding of natural tricks can be harnessed to enhance fishing success.
